In Going to the Strip Club, a divorced, middle-aged man named Charlie is a frequent visitor of his local strip club. During his time there, he begins to study and decode the interpersonal interactions that occur in the seemingly secretive world full of bartenders, bouncers, dancers, hostesses and patrons. Hunt seeks to offer greater insight into the mindset of the paying customer, which he feels could ultimately give dancers a leg up, pun intended. The ultimate benefit for the entertainer is to hopefully improve their earnings with the knowledge gained from reading this book, Hunt says. Overall, I want to entertain readers with an interesting tell-all of my observations that evokes curiosity and an open mind.
